




JW Marriott Orlando Grande Lakes Overview
So, JW Marriott Orlando Grande Lakes – honestly, this place surprised me more than I expected. You know what hits you first? The sheer scale of it all when you’re driving up International Drive toward the resort. I mean, this five-star property sits on 500 acres (yes, 500!), and you’ll feel like you’re entering some kind of luxury bubble away from the typical Orlando chaos. The lobby’s got this soaring ceiling with these gorgeous chandeliers, but what really caught my attention was how they’ve managed to keep it feeling warm despite its size – there’s something about the lighting and those rich wood tones that just works.
The rooms here are spacious, and I’m talking genuinely spacious, not that “spacious for Orlando” thing you usually get. Floor-to-ceiling windows give you either golf course views or glimpses of the pools (there are three, by the way). What I loved was the marble bathroom – the soaking tub actually fits a normal-sized human being, which is rarer than you’d think. Now, let’s talk about the hotel restaurant situation because there are several options, but Primo really stands out with its farm-to-table approach. The Sunday brunch there? Worth every penny, though you’ll want to book ahead, especially during peak season. The spa is where this place really shines – the Ritz-Carlton Spa (they share it with the neighboring Ritz) feels like a complete escape, with treatments that’ll make you forget you’re in theme park central.
Parking is complimentary, which is honestly refreshing in Orlando where resorts love to nickel and dime you. The staff here has this genuine warmth – not that scripted Disney-esque cheerfulness, but actual helpfulness. I noticed they remember your name after the first interaction, which makes a difference during a longer stay. The pools get busy around 11 AM (families with kids), but early mornings are pretty peaceful if you want to actually swim laps. One minor thing – the resort is a bit isolated from International Drive’s restaurants and attractions, so you’ll either be taking their shuttle or driving if you want to explore beyond the property. But honestly? That isolation is part of the charm. The Shingle Creek Golf Club right there is gorgeous, even if you’re just walking the paths, and you’ll spot herons and other wildlife throughout the property. Summer evenings, you can hear the distant sounds of the theme parks’ fireworks, which is kind of magical when you’re lounging by the pool with a drink. This isn’t your typical Orlando resort experience – it’s more refined, more relaxed, and definitely worth the splurge if you want luxury without the mouse ears.
